Alanya’s coast is best seen from the water, and this six-to-seven-hour boat trip packs in caves, beaches, swimming, lunch, music, and a foam party for about $18. It is less a quiet coastal cruise than a cheerful, budget-friendly day out with a large crowd and plenty of holiday energy.

I like the several swim stops, especially for families because life jackets, floats, and buoyancy aids are available. I also like the easy value: hotel transfer, lunch, air conditioning, insurance, and unlimited local soft drinks are included.

The main thing to check before booking is the boat itself. Some departures use a pirate-style party boat rather than the boat shown in promotional images. The experience can also feel crowded, and paid photos, branded drinks, snacks, and other sales pitches are part of the day.

Key points to know before you book

  • Four coastal swim opportunities: Stops include Cleopatra Beach, Ulas Beach, and Devil’s Cave, with swimming in clear sea water.
  • Lunch is cooked onboard: Expect a simple buffet-style meal, commonly grilled chicken, rice, salad, and sometimes fruit.
  • Unlimited means local soft drinks: Basic soft drinks and water are included, but branded drinks, sugar-free options, snacks, ice cream, and other bar items cost extra.
  • The foam party is upstairs: You can join the music and foam or stay on a lower deck for a quieter ride.
  • The boat may not match the picture: Ask about the vessel before paying if you want a calm catamaran rather than a pirate-style boat.
  • Hotel pickup needs care: Meet at your hotel’s main entrance gate, not at reception.

A low-cost day on Alanya Bay

At the listed price of $18 per person, this is one of those excursions where the numbers look almost too good to be true. The price covers a long day on the coast, hotel transfer if you select that option, lunch, basic drinks, air conditioning, and insurance.

You should not expect a private yacht or a small sailing group. The boat can carry up to 200 people, and the trip follows the same popular coastal route used by many Alanya boats. That is part of its appeal and part of its limitation. You get a sociable holiday atmosphere, but not a secluded view of the coast.

I would judge the value by what you want from the day. If you want sun, swimming, simple food, music, and a cheap way to get out on the sea, the price is strong. If you want quiet water time, polished service, or a detailed historical tour, you may find the setup less satisfying.

Getting from your hotel to Alanya Harbour

The day begins in the morning with pickup from hotels in the Alanya area if you select the transfer option. The drive is followed by the boat departure from Alanya Limani, the main harbour meeting point, and the boat returns there at about 4 p.m.

Pay attention to the pickup instruction. You should wait at the main entrance gate of your hotel, not inside the reception area. This matters because many Alanya hotels have strict privacy rules, and the vehicle may not be allowed beyond the entrance.

The pickup service is convenient, but it is not immune to delays. One failed pickup was reported, while other departures were on time or only slightly late. I would keep your phone available in the morning and allow some patience around the stated pickup time. If you prefer more control, you can meet at the harbour yourself, though the supplied details do not give a separate self-arrival schedule.

Once you reach the boat, boarding early can help. Hotel transfers may arrive after people who went directly to the harbour, leaving fewer outdoor seats and sun loungers. On a busy departure, lower decks can offer shade and air conditioning, while the upper deck is the liveliest area.

Sailing past the Old Shipyard and three caves

The opening cruise follows Alanya’s shoreline toward the Old Shipyard and the Pirate, Lovers, and Phosphorus Caves. The full coastal portion is listed at about two and a half hours, though much of that time includes sailing, looking at the cliffs, and moving between stops.

These caves are mainly viewing points from the boat. The Pirate Cave comes with the usual local story about pirates hiding kidnapped girls there, while the Lovers Cave and Phosphorus Cave add more names and legends to the route. A guide may share pirate tales and local myths, but this is not presented as a formal history tour with a recorded commentary.

That distinction matters. You can enjoy the shape of the coast and the stories without expecting to walk into the caves or receive detailed explanations at every point. Some departures have passed the caves rather than stopping beside them, so the value here is the view from the water, not a cave exploration.

The boat keeps close to shore for much of the route. This gives you good views of Alanya’s rocky coast and historic harbour area, but it also means the trip does not travel far into open sea. If you have already taken several bay cruises, the scenery may feel familiar.

Cleopatra Beach and the first swim

Cleopatra Beach is the first major swimming area on the route. Its golden sand and clear water make it a natural place for a swim, and you can also snorkel near the beach if conditions allow.

The water is the star here, not an organized beach visit. You remain with the boat and enter the sea from the vessel rather than spending time on the sand. Swim periods are fairly short, often around 20 to 30 minutes, so you may feel rushed if you need time to climb down, get comfortable, and climb back aboard.

This stop suits confident swimmers and families who want a quick splash. Life jackets, floats, and buoyancy aids are available for people who are less comfortable in the water. Staff have also helped children and cautious swimmers enter the sea safely.

You might see turtles or dolphins, but these are lucky sightings, not a promised part of the trip. Bring your mask and snorkel if you have them, since the trip description only confirms swimming and snorkeling as activities, not the provision of snorkeling equipment.

Ulas Beach, lunch, and the practical side of the boat

The boat makes another stop near Ulas Beach. Again, plan on roughly 30 minutes in the sea rather than a long beach stay. The stop gives you another chance to swim and cool off before lunch.

Lunch is served onboard and is generous by the standards of a budget boat trip, though opinions on the food can vary. The usual meal described by passengers is grilled chicken with rice and salad, with fruit included on some departures. Some people find it tasty and satisfying, while others find the portion basic or not quite enough.

I would treat lunch as a useful included meal, not the reason to book. It saves you from buying food during the day and generally does the job after swimming. If you have a large appetite, paid extras such as fries may be available, but they are not included in the advertised package.

The seating setup also affects lunch. Large boats have covered areas, and a good portion of the boat may be under cover. This is welcome during hot weather or for anyone who does not want constant sun, but it can frustrate you if you are hoping for a wide open sun deck.

There are several levels, with steep stairs and narrow walkways. Carrying drinks between decks can be awkward, and the bathroom has not always been as clean as people would like. Anyone with mobility problems should choose another activity, since the tour is specifically described as unsuitable for people with mobility impairments.

Devil’s Cave and the final swim

After lunch, the boat begins the return journey and makes one more swimming stop around Devil’s Cave. As with the earlier caves, the attraction is the coastal setting and the chance to enter the sea, not a lengthy visit inside a cave.

By this point, the swim stop can feel like a welcome break from the music and group activity. It can also feel short. If you prefer long, relaxed swims, the schedule may leave you wanting more time in the water.

The route is not designed around remote coves. You will be sailing close to the Alanya coast and stopping in well-used areas where other boats and activity sellers may be present. That is normal for this type of inexpensive bay cruise, but it is worth knowing before you picture an empty stretch of sea.

Music and the foam party upstairs

The return ride shifts the mood from sightseeing to entertainment. Music plays on the upper deck, and the crew organizes a foam party before the boat reaches the harbour.

This is one of the most popular parts of the day for families with children and anyone who wants a playful holiday atmosphere. The music has been described as lively without being too loud on some departures, while other groups have found the party style and music unsuitable, especially with young children onboard.

The good news is that you do not have to participate. The foam is concentrated upstairs, so you can stay on a lower deck and watch the coast in relative peace. I like this split arrangement because it lets the same trip serve two kinds of passengers: those ready to dance and those who simply want to sit in the shade.

Still, the boat is not a quiet cruise once the entertainment begins. If your ideal afternoon is reading in silence, choose a smaller sailing trip instead.

What the drink package really covers

Alanya Boat Trip w/Unlimited Drinks & Lunch (Free Hotel Transfer) - What the drink package really covers

Unlimited soft drinks are included, but you should read that phrase narrowly. Basic local soft drinks and water are available, often in plastic cups. Branded Coca-Cola or Sprite products, sugar-free choices such as Coke Zero or Pepsi Max, and other bar purchases may cost extra.

Other paid items can include snacks, ice cream, chips, shisha, and alcoholic or specialty drinks. Prices onboard have been described as high, and one account specifically complained about expensive drinks. Bring your expectations down to basic included refreshments and you are less likely to feel caught out.

The included water may not be supplied in sealed bottles. If bottled water matters to you, bring your own if permitted or confirm the arrangement before departure. This is a small detail, but it matters on a hot day when you are swimming and sitting in the sun.

Photos, sales, and keeping your budget intact

A photographer may take pictures during the trip, sometimes with playful props such as a boat parrot. You are not required to buy them, but the sales approach can feel persistent.

The same applies to paid drinks, snacks, shisha, and water activities near some stops. You can enjoy the advertised package without purchasing extras, but decide your budget before boarding. A polite no is usually enough, and you should not feel obliged to buy a photo or leave a tip simply because a box is presented to you.

This sales activity is a practical part of the experience to consider. It does not ruin the day for everyone, but it can change the mood if you want a completely hands-off excursion.

Boat choice is the biggest booking risk

The most serious concern is the possibility of being placed on a different boat from the one shown in the booking images. Some departures have used a pirate-style party boat, even when people chose the trip because they wanted a calmer vessel.

That can be a major mismatch. A pirate boat may suit you if you want louder music, more entertainment, and a holiday-party feel. It will disappoint you if you are specifically seeking a catamaran or a relaxed cruise.

Ask the operator which boat is scheduled for your date and what happens if the vessel changes. Some people were informed shortly before departure, while others felt they had no useful refund choice. The boat type is not a minor detail here. It shapes the seating, music, crowd, and overall mood.

Who will enjoy this Alanya boat trip?

I would recommend it to you if you want a low-cost day with a mix of swimming and entertainment. It works especially well for families, couples, and groups who are happy with a busy shared boat and simple lunch.

You are likely to enjoy it if you value:

  • Several chances to swim in clear coastal water
  • A friendly crew and casual atmosphere
  • Included food and basic drinks
  • Air-conditioned covered areas
  • A foam party that you can join or avoid
  • Hotel transfer at a very low price

I would look elsewhere if you want a small group, quiet sailing, gourmet food, long swim periods, or guaranteed access to a particular boat. It is also a poor match if steep stairs, narrow walkways, or getting in and out of the sea would be difficult.

The overall rating is 4.6 from 148 ratings, which fits the experience well: many people find it fun, well priced, and friendly, while the lower scores focus on boat substitutions, short swimming periods, paid extras, food quality, and pickup problems.

Final verdict: book it for value, not luxury

Should you book this trip? Yes, if your priority is a cheap, lively day on the water. The included transfer, lunch, basic soft drinks, swimming stops, and foam party make $18 a strong price for six or seven hours.

Before booking, confirm the boat type and understand that the caves may be viewed from the water rather than visited. Meet at the correct hotel entrance, try to board early, bring swim gear, and budget for the fact that branded drinks and snacks are extra.

You can cancel for a full refund up to 24 hours before the start time. The trip depends on good weather and a minimum number of bookings, so a cancellation for either reason should lead to a different date or a full refund.

This is a cheerful mass-market cruise, not an intimate coastal expedition. If that sounds right for your Alanya holiday, it offers a lot for very little money.

FAQ

How long is the Alanya boat trip?

The experience lasts approximately 6 to 7 hours. The boat is scheduled to return to Alanya Harbour at about 4 p.m.

Where does the boat trip start?

The meeting point is Alanya Limani in Türkiye. The activity ends back at the same meeting point.

Is hotel pickup included?

Hotel pickup is included if you select the transfer option. You should wait at the main entrance gate of your hotel, not at reception.

What food is included?

Lunch is included and is served onboard. It is described as a buffet-style meal, commonly including grilled chicken, rice, salad, and sometimes fruit.

Are drinks included?

Unlimited basic soft drinks and water are included. Other drinks, branded products, sugar-free options, snacks, ice cream, and similar items are not included.

Does the boat stop at the caves?

The route passes the Old Shipyard and the Pirate, Lovers, Phosphorus, and Devil’s Caves. The caves are primarily viewed from the boat, and the supplied details do not guarantee entering them.

How many swimming stops are there?

The route includes swimming near Cleopatra Beach, Ulas Beach, and Devil’s Cave, with additional swim opportunities described along the coast. Swim stops generally last around 20 to 30 minutes.

Is the foam party optional?

Yes. The foam party and music take place on the upper deck, so you can stay on a lower deck if you prefer a quieter ride.

Can everyone join the activity?

Most people can participate, but the tour is not suitable for people with mobility impairments. The boat may carry up to 200 people and has steep stairs and narrow walkways.
